Transaction 1bf4e012765445007fd2386d412d6843e788329748276a7fa10c466661679afe

23 Input
2 Outputs
  • 1bf4e012765445007fd2386d412d6843e788329748276a7fa10c466661679afe:0
  • value  430898
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 1bf4e012765445007fd2386d412d6843e788329748276a7fa10c466661679afe:1
  • value  499950000
    address  16rKiDUChcLK57pB4JqKTCWoYG2CgPPHcP